Output f4c5156d375efed4b864706c70cdb7d670246b6554ae266f62a2c9d0230b1960:61

value
16447994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51c69524821b2d3fa0ef9b6c3900ebb97cdbae53 OP_EQUAL
address
399QYqoEKaeUJQXot7qC7RYzLcu5GeDicZ
transaction
f4c5156d375efed4b864706c70cdb7d670246b6554ae266f62a2c9d0230b1960
spent
true